Hi Everyone, Do you know that   Katzelkraft has aquired Stampotique stamps? This fun raven is designed by Daniel Torrente (#6314). I used an old background from my stashs.  I stamped the bird and colored it with alcohol ink markers.  I brushed distrss ink onto the background and added some pattern with the   Mandala Magic stencil  from Funky Fossil Designs.I used one of the border stamps on the left for more interest.  Stamped the sentiment  and doodled a frame around the sentiment.Added a googly eye to the bird and drew in some eye lashes.  The stamps I used are from the following sets: Spiral Borders - KTZ286,  Whatchamacallit  - KTZ276  (FRANCE) Spiral Borders  - KTZ286 , Whatchamacallit  - KTZ276 (USA) Hope you liked this - I'll be back next Wednesday with more Katzelkraft inspiration.  Thanks for visiting! You may have arrived from the fabulous  Eunji - its a hard act to follow her.... I got those gorgeous  Peonies Dies  from The Ton and die cut them with water color paper. Spritzed Dylusion inks on a sheet of plastic and dipped the dies into the colors. Mounted them onto black card stock. Added the So Suzy Birthday sentiment - heat embossed in white. Lastly I added a strip of envelope liner paper at the bottom. Here are my supplies: So Suzy Birthday sentiment ,  Peo...
